Differences Between SMILE, LASIK, and PRK



When comparing SMILE, LASIK, and PRK eye surgical treatments, it's important to recognize the unique strategies used in each procedure for vision improvement.

SMILE (Small Incision Lenticule Extraction) is a minimally invasive treatment that entails producing a tiny cut to extract a lenticule from the cornea, improving it to fix vision.

LASIK (Laser-Assisted In Situ Keratomileusis) involves creating a thin flap on the cornea, using a laser to improve the underlying cells, and then repositioning the flap.

PRK (Photorefractive Keratectomy) gets rid of the external layer of the cornea before improving the tissue with a laser.

The primary distinction lies in the way the cornea is accessed and dealt with. SMILE is flapless, making it a great alternative for people with slim corneas or those involved in contact sporting activities. LASIK provides rapid visual healing due to the flap development, but it might pose a greater threat of flap-related issues. PRK, although having a much longer recovery period, prevents flap-related concerns completely.

Recognizing these variances is essential in selecting the most ideal treatment for your vision correction needs.

Benefits And Drawbacks Contrast



To review the benefits and downsides of SMILE, LASIK, and PRK eye surgical procedures, it's vital to take into consideration the particular advantages and potential constraints of each treatment. SMILE surgery supplies the advantage of a minimally intrusive treatment, with a smaller incision and potentially quicker healing time compared to LASIK and PRK. It likewise decreases the risk of dry eye post-surgery, a typical negative effects of LASIK. Nonetheless, SMILE may have limitations in dealing with higher degrees of nearsightedness or astigmatism compared to LASIK.

LASIK surgical treatment gives rapid aesthetic recuperation and very little pain during the procedure. It's extremely effective in dealing with a vast array of refractive mistakes, consisting of myopia, hyperopia, and astigmatism. Yet, LASIK carries a risk of flap problems, which can influence the corneal framework.

PRK eye surgery, while not as prominent as LASIK, stays clear of creating a corneal flap, minimizing the risk of flap-related difficulties. It appropriates for patients with slim corneas or uneven corneal surface areas. Nevertheless, PRK has a longer healing time and might include a lot more pain throughout the healing process.
